Has anyone been surprised by the examination results for the English philology exams which are taken to enable a student to enter a Greek university?
I have and this is the second time. Both of my daughters have taken this exam, one after having passed the Cambridge Proficiency with distinction was awarded 7, while the other who also passed the Cambridge FCE with A and the Michigan Proficiency was given 9.5!!!!
At the same time, students that I know have unsuccessfully attempted to pass the Michigan Proficiency on numerous occasions have been given 15.
The inconsistency is incredible,indeed, my daughters' papers were marked by three examiners, the first giving a mark of 15 while the second awarded 6, therefore making it necessary to appoint a third examiner who diplomatically awarded a mark in between.
How can one award 15 and the other 6? Who has a better knowledge of this language?
I have vowed not to let my second daughter take this exam again because I believe it is is not worth the humiliation. Instead, she will take the Cambridge Proficiency because as far as I am concerned,it woud be hard to find someone as qualified as a professor at one of the most prestigious universities in England and at least the results are more predictable.
